Medical Aspects of Cases

Unlike other personal injury lawsuits, asbestos claims typically involve medical issues. Asbestos litigation paralegals must be aware of how asbestos exposure affects patients, which allows them to prepare important legal documents for their lawyers. These include mesothelioma chronologies, medical expense itemizations, deposition summaries, and demand packages. Asbestos paralegals also assist with gathering information from specialists and doctors and preparing cost projections for the future and making expert testimony.

One instance of this was when the Harrison firm employed an asbestos paralegal, Robert Vogel, from Brobeck, a large national law firm that represented companies in asbestos-related lawsuits. Vogel was assigned to Fibreboard Corporation as part of his duties. The case involved multiple parties, and several settlement negotiations. When Vogel was employed by Brobeck he had access to private information about the case, including the names of the plaintiffs and their lawyers and a list of defendants.

The Harrison firm did not get an authorization from Brobeck prior to hiring Vogel. The trial court ruled that the Harrison firm did not have a written consent from Brobeck to hire Vogel and did not properly filter him out of cases for which he was armed with confidential information. The trial court ordered the Harrison firm disqualify themselves from nine asbestos-related injury lawsuits filed against the defendants.

An asbestos paralegal should be knowledgeable about the medical aspects of each mesothelioma case. This will allow them to create documents such as medical chronologies and medical expense itemizations. Additionally, they will also be able to determine which records need to be taken from each patient and what future cost projections or experts could be required.

Finding and vetting expert witnesses is another key job for asbestos paralegals. This is essential to avoid the possibility of a Daubert Challenge, which can have devastating effects on the case. A paralegal who has expertise in mesothelioma cases will be able to help their attorney communicate effectively with experts and prepare the necessary paperwork before a deposition or arbitral.
